Get ready for an action-packed day of learning this May at State Library Victoria as MWF Schools has a stellar program in store for students.

Across the four sessions of the day, award-winning authors and acclaimed illustrators engage students in a broad range of topics, from the craft of writing and challenges of growing up to ecology, innovation, science and First Nations knowledges. Each session is directly linked to key curriculum areas and objectives.

In between sessions, students can have their books signed by their favourite authors and they can also purchase books from Readings Bookstore on the day. We hope to see your school there!
